Effect of age and duration of driving on hearing status of Indian agricultural tractor drivers

摘要

Tractor noise is critical occupational hazard which is the major cause of hearing impairment among Indian agricultural farm workers. The study aimed to show the effect of age and driving exposure on hearing impairment of drivers. Ninety healthy male subjects of similar age, height, and weight were selected and divided into four groups, i.e. 21-30, 31-40, 41-50, and 51-60 years. The audiometric testing was conducted of both the ears at 10 different frequencies, i.e. 0.125, 0.25, 0.5, 1, 1.5, 2, 3, 4, 6, and 8 kHz. The hearing threshold levels of office workers at audiometric test frequencies did not exceed 25 dB(A) to cause hearing handicap. However, it exceeded 25 dB(A) for tractor drivers and was higher for higher age group tractor drivers. Whereas, it did not exceeded 25 dB(A) at the audiometric test frequencies for the office workers except at 51-60 years of age group. Also, with the increase in age group and increase of driving experience, the mean hearing threshold levels of tractor drivers increase. It was concluded that the occupational hazards of tractor driving significantly increased the hearing threshold levels and the risk is even higher for the tractor drivers with ≥15 years of driving experience. Also, the mean hearing threshold levels for tractor drivers increase with increase in driving experience.
